The Ultimate Guide To Software Companies In Houston

Wiki Article

Software Companies In Houston - An Overview

Table of ContentsSoftware Companies In Houston for DummiesSoftware Companies In Houston for Dummies8 Easy Facts About Software Companies In Houston Described3 Easy Facts About Software Companies In Houston Shown
Software Companies In HoustonSoftware Companies In Houston
The history of software program development and also the background of software application designers is an interesting one and is linked with the history of computers. Early computer systems were mechanical makers, understood as analog computer systems. Some take into consideration that the very first instance in background of developing software application remained in 1810 when Joseph Marie Jacquard designed a system of holes typed cards to assist the patterns used in his looms to make towel.

The big breakthrough was made by George Boole, that, in 1947, proved the link between reasoning as well as math. Without this, we would certainly not have the computers that most of us use each day, including our smart devices as well as electronic watches, but it had not been up until 1948 that Claude Shannon created a thesis on just how binary reasoning can be used in computing.

In 1949 John Mauchly established Short, Code. This was the first shows language for digital computing tools, but it called for the software designer to transform the statements from 0's to 1's by hand. In 1951 Elegance Receptacle composed the first compiler that transformed programs language statements right into the required 0's as well as 1's.

For instance, in 1958, the LISP programming language was developed particularly to aid research right into man-made knowledge. LISP looked absolutely nothing like the various other shows languages of the time, but it is still being used today due to its very specialized and also abstract nature (Software Companies In Houston). The prominent languages Algol (1958) and also BASIC (1964) led to a fast growth in computer system programming and also the development of software application, as they were inexpensive to release, very easy to find out, and also very versatile in what they might do.

About Software Companies In Houston


Mary and Tom Poppendieck were actively involved in the active software growth community. They authored a publication called 'Lean software advancement' that restated lean principles as put on creating software, and a collection of 22 devices. The future of nimble advancement was guaranteed as a growing number of organizations realized the value that it could bring.

Even the ideal expert system is not likely to replace the need for skilled, cutting-edge, and also determined software developers.

They frequently operate in offices and on groups with various other software programmers or high quality guarantee experts and testers. Software developers, quality control experts, and testers normally need a bachelor's degree in computer system and also details technology or a relevant field - Software Companies In Houston. Some employers prefer to employ developers that have a master's degree.

The mean annual wage for software application quality control analysts as well as testers was $98,220 in May 2021. General work of software program developers, quality assurance analysts, and testers is predicted to grow 25 percent from 2021 to 2031, a lot faster than the average for all occupations. Regarding 162,900 openings for software program programmers, quality control experts, as well as testers are projected each year, on standard, over the years.

The Best Guide To Software Companies In Houston

Check out resources for work as well as earnings by state as well as area for software application designers, quality guarantee experts, as well as testers. Compare the job responsibilities, education, work growth, as well as pay of software programmers, top quality guarantee analysts, and testers with comparable occupations. Learn a lot more regarding software programmers, quality control analysts, and testers by going to extra sources, consisting of O * NET, a resource on crucial attributes of workers and also occupations.



It is one of the most fundamental as well as crucial phase of the SDLC. If aims or procedures are vague, this is likely to boost both the expense and also the risk of the job. Software Companies In Houston. If a business software application firm is creating the software application, this stage will certainly require substantial marketing research. If it is done in-house, job leaders will certainly require to involve with essential stakeholders to comprehend the end results they want the job to supply.

When the requirements are understood, software application style advancement can begin. This is ordered in a Software Layout Document (SDS) which gives the top-level design of the application.

Software Companies In HoustonSoftware Companies In Houston
A model or proof-of-concept (Po, C) might then be produced to eliminate any kind of glaring troubles or see this page to tighten requirements. This is the point at which the real software program begins to be created. It is vital that each participant of the coding group adheres to the strategies defined previously in the SDLC.

Not known Factual Statements About Software Companies In Houston

When the code has actually been examined and also authorized, it then needs to be launched right into a manufacturing atmosphere. For industrial software, this may involve some customization and also extra testing. Training and support should content likewise be considered: software application that isn't made use of properly will not deliver on its full possibility. All software application needs to likewise proceed to adapt to the real-world setting.

Continuous growth will be required to make certain the ongoing relevance of the software application. Documents helps keep an eye on the various aspects of the finished software program.

Some believe it to be component of the maintenance phase. While viewpoints differ, there is no question that assessment is critical. It is exactly how you verify that the system maps to the first needs as well as objectives. It is blog exactly how you prove that the system is stable. This is also the phase when any defects can be determined as well as resolved.

Report this wiki page